1. Emphasis on Sustainability

Sustainability has become a paramount concern across industries, and industrial design is no exception. Designers are increasingly focusing on creating products that are environmentally friendly, using sustainable materials and processes. This shift is not just about reducing waste or using recycled materials but also about designing for the entire product lifecycle. From conception to disposal, every stage is scrutinized to minimize environmental impact. Innovations like biodegradable materials, energy-efficient manufacturing processes, and products designed for disassembly and recycling are becoming standard practices in the industry.

 

2. Integration of Smart Technology

The integration of smart technology into products is another significant trend in industrial design. With the rise of the Internet of Things (IoT), designers are embedding sensors, connectivity, and intelligence into everyday objects. This trend is transforming products from passive tools into interactive and adaptive systems. For instance, smart home devices can learn user behaviors and adjust settings automatically, while wearable technology can monitor health metrics and provide real-time feedback. This integration of smart technology is enhancing user experiences and creating new possibilities for innovation.

 

3. Human-Centered Design

Human-centered design is gaining prominence as designers place greater emphasis on understanding and addressing the needs, behaviors, and emotions of users. This approach involves extensive user research, empathy mapping, and iterative testing to ensure that products not only meet functional requirements but also provide meaningful and satisfying experiences. Designers are increasingly using techniques like personas, user journeys, and usability testing to create products that resonate with users on a deeper level.

 

4. The Rise of Digital Fabrication

Digital fabrication technologies, such as 3D printing, CNC machining, and laser cutting, are revolutionizing the way products are designed and manufactured. These technologies enable rapid prototyping, customization, and small-batch production, reducing time-to-market and allowing for greater flexibility in design. Digital fabrication is also democratizing the field of industrial design, making it accessible to a broader range of designers and entrepreneurs. With the ability to quickly turn digital designs into physical objects, designers can experiment more freely and iterate faster, leading to more innovative and refined products.

 

5. Focus on User Experience (UX)

The focus on user experience (UX) is becoming more pronounced in industrial design. UX design principles, traditionally associated with digital products, are being applied to physical products to create seamless and enjoyable interactions. This involves considering not only the usability of the product but also the overall journey of the user, from the initial purchase to the end of the product’s life. Designers are paying attention to touchpoints such as packaging, onboarding, and customer support to ensure a holistic and positive experience.

 

6. Collaboration Across Disciplines

Industrial design is increasingly becoming a multidisciplinary field, requiring collaboration between designers, engineers, marketers, and other stakeholders. This collaborative approach ensures that products are not only well-designed but also technically feasible, marketable, and aligned with business goals. Cross-disciplinary teams bring diverse perspectives and expertise, leading to more holistic and innovative solutions. The integration of design thinking methodologies into business processes is also fostering a culture of innovation and problem-solving within organizations.
